#4db4db h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#4db4db is composed of 30.2% red, 70.6%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.8% cyan, 17.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 196.5 degrees, a saturation of 66.4% and a lightness of 58%. #4db4db color hex could be obtained by blending #9affff with #0069b7.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f0f9fc is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f9699 is the less saturated color, while #2cc3fc is the most saturated one.
